"""
Unit tests for input validation functions
"""
import pytest
from app import validate_inputs, validate_component_id
class TestComponentIDValidation:
"""Test component ID validation"""
def test_valid_component_ids(self):
"""Test that valid component IDs pass validation"""
valid_ids = [
"api-service",
"auth-service",
"payment-service-v2",
"db-01",
"cache",
"a", # Single character
"api-gateway-prod-001",
]
for component_id in valid_ids:
is_valid, msg = validate_component_id(component_id)
assert is_valid is True, f"'{component_id}' should be valid but got: {msg}"
assert msg == ""
def test_invalid_uppercase(self):
"""Test that uppercase letters are rejected"""
invalid_ids = ["API-SERVICE", "Auth-Service", "PaymentService"]
for component_id in invalid_ids:
is_valid, msg = validate_component_id(component_id)
assert is_valid is False
assert "lowercase" in msg.lower()
def test_invalid_underscore(self):
"""Test that underscores are rejected"""
is_valid, msg = validate_component_id("api_service")
assert is_valid is False
assert "lowercase" in msg.lower() or "hyphen" in msg.lower()
def test_invalid_special_characters(self):
"""Test that special characters are rejected"""
invalid_ids = [
"api@service",
"api.service",
"api service", # Space
"api/service",
"api&service",
]
for component_id in invalid_ids:
is_valid, msg = validate_component_id(component_id)
assert is_valid is False, f"'{component_id}' should be invalid"
def test_empty_string(self):
"""Test that empty string is rejected"""
is_valid, msg = validate_component_id("")
assert is_valid is False
assert "1-255" in msg or "character" in msg.lower()
def test_too_long(self):
"""Test that component IDs longer than 255 chars are rejected"""
long_id = "a" * 256
is_valid, msg = validate_component_id(long_id)
assert is_valid is False
assert "255" in msg
def test_non_string_type(self):
"""Test that non-string types are rejected"""
is_valid, msg = validate_component_id(123)
assert is_valid is False
assert "string" in msg.lower()
